#!/usr/bin/env python3
# This script requires the i3ipc-python package.
# It makes inactive windows semi-transparent and focused windows fully opaque.
import i3ipc
import signal
import sys
# --- Configuration ---
UNFOCUSED_OPACITY = 0.875 # Opacity for unfocused windows (0.0 to 1.0)
FOCUSED_OPACITY = 1.0 # Opacity for focused windows (should generally be 1.0)
# --- End Configuration ---
ipc = i3ipc.Connection()
prev_focused_win_id = None
def set_opacity(win_container, opacity_value):
"""Safely sets opacity for a window container."""
if win_container:
win_container.command(f'opacity {opacity_value}')
def initialize_opacities():
"""Sets initial opacity for all windows based on focus state."""
global prev_focused_win_id
try:
for window in ipc.get_tree().leaves(): # Iterate over actual windows
if window.focused:
set_opacity(window, FOCUSED_OPACITY)
prev_focused_win_id = window.id
else:
set_opacity(window, UNFOCUSED_OPACITY)
except Exception as e:
print(f"Error during initialization: {e}")
def on_window_focus(ipc_connection, event):
"""Handles window focus changes to adjust opacity."""
global prev_focused_win_id
try:
focused_window = event.container
if focused_window:
# Set newly focused window to full opacity
set_opacity(focused_window, FOCUSED_OPACITY)
# Set previously focused window (if it exists and is different) to unfocused opacity
if prev_focused_win_id is not None and prev_focused_win_id!= focused_window.id:
# Find the previously focused window by its ID
prev_window_node = ipc_connection.get_tree().find_by_id(prev_focused_win_id)
if prev_window_node: # Check if previous window still exists
set_opacity(prev_window_node, UNFOCUSED_OPACITY)
prev_focused_win_id = focused_window.id
elif prev_focused_win_id is not None: # Current focus is not a window (e.g., empty workspace)
# Ensure the last focused window becomes unfocused if focus is lost to non-window
prev_window_node = ipc_connection.get_tree().find_by_id(prev_focused_win_id)
if prev_window_node:
set_opacity(prev_window_node, UNFOCUSED_OPACITY)
prev_focused_win_id = None # No window is currently focused
except Exception as e:
print(f"Error in on_window_focus: {e}")
def signal_handler(sig, frame):
"""Gracefully exits on SIGINT or SIGTERM."""
print("Opacity script exiting...")
# Optional: Reset all opacities to 1.0 on exit
try:
for window in ipc.get_tree().leaves():
set_opacity(window, 1.0)
except Exception as e:
print(f"Error resetting opacities on exit: {e}")
finally:
ipc.main_quit()
sys.exit(0)
if __name__ == '__main__':
signal.signal(signal.SIGINT, signal_handler)
signal.signal(signal.SIGTERM, signal_handler)
initialize_opacities()
ipc.on("window::focus", on_window_focus)
# Consider also listening to "window::close" to update prev_focused_win_id if it closes.
# ipc.on("window::close", on_window_close) # Example, implementation needed
ipc.main()
